World War I


World War I, Cars

Russia’s involvement in World War I was a major factor in the lead-up to the October Revolution. The war caused widespread hardship and discontent, which created a fertile ground for the Bolsheviks to seize power.

The war had a devastating impact on the Russian economy. The government was forced to spend heavily on the war effort, which led to inflation and shortages of food and other essential goods. The war also caused a sharp decline in industrial production. The peasantry was particularly hard hit by the war. Many peasants were drafted into the army, and their families were left to fend for themselves. The war also disrupted the transportation of food from the countryside to the cities, which led to widespread famine.

The war also had a devastating impact on Russian morale. The Russian army suffered a series of defeats, and the government was seen as incompetent and corrupt. The war also led to a loss of faith in the Tsarist government. The Bolsheviks were able to take advantage of this discontent to seize power in October 1917.

The connection between World War I and the October Revolution is a complex one. However, it is clear that the war played a major role in the lead-up to the revolution. The war caused widespread hardship and discontent, which created a fertile ground for the Bolsheviks to seize power.
